Drop the engine basket. It takes an 18mm wrench. Loosen one bolt all the way, thread it back in 4 turns. Loosen the other one to the same length of bolt. Don't take both out at the same time, the engine will fall if not supported. Leave the front two in place and the engine basket will drop about an inch. That's enough to get to the upstream o2 sensor near the manifold. Un-clip the sensor from its connector, there's a keeper clip holding it together. Sometimes you have to splice a new connector on. Match the wires, and crimp. Solder doesnt stick to the high temp wire. Get an oxy-propane torch and heat exhaust pipe till it gets red. Some people just run the engine a few minutes, but that doesn's always get it hot enough to break it free. Loosen the o2 sensor. It's hard. Get the specialty wrench from the parts store. I used a 7/8 wrench and bent the box end to a new angle to fit the area, ground the box end a little with an angle grinder, cause the exhaust manifold gets in the way, and it worked. A deep socket might work, too, if you cut the wires. You can get a 1/6 turn and that's enough. Very tough. A good work light helps. Make sure the new o2 has some glass pack thread anti seize on it, or it won't come out easy in the future. The ABS sensor on ALL year Chevy Venture vans is located in the hub on the Left and right front tires. If the sensor is failing you unfortunately have to replace the entire hub. The barrings and the sensor are all sealed inside the hub. The ABS electrical connector is just behind the hub under the CV axle.
